How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Forestwood Lane?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Forestwood Lane Studio Apartments | $1,747 | $1,400 | $2,623 |
Forestwood Lane 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,668 | $850 | $4,106 |
Forestwood Lane 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,213 | $1,164 | $6,219 |
Forestwood Lane 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,612 | $1,900 | $10,000+ |
